> At the "LINK libgap.la" stage of the compilation, I receive the following error message:

That means that GAP could not find the zlib header files and thus had to compile its own version. You can avoid the problem by  installing a suitable package with your package manager; typically something like zlib-dev or libz-dev.

Or use GAP 4.10.0 instead of a GAP development version, then you shouldn't have this problem either :-)
